Fluffy and Flavorful : The Perfect Aloo Ka Paratha Recipe
Begin your day with a hearty and delicious treat! Aloo ka paratha, a classic Indian flatbread, is a perfect combination of fluffy texture and flavorful stuffing. This recipe will show you how to make absolutely delectable aloo ka paratha that is sure to tantalize your taste buds.
First things first, you will need some basic ingredients: wheat flour, potatoes, onions, spices like cumin, coriander and turmeric, and a pinch of sea salt. Mix the powder with a little bit of water to form a soft dough. Roll the dough for about 5-7 minutes until it becomes smooth and elastic. Then, rest it covered with a damp cloth for at least 30 minutes.
While the dough is resting, prepare the potato filling. Boil or steam spuds until they are soft. Mash them completely, then add finely chopped onions, spices, and a sprinkle of oil. Mix everything together to form a flavorful paste.
Now, it's time to assemble the parathas! Divide the dough into uniform balls. Roll out each ball thinly into a circle. Place a spoonful of the potato filling in the center, fold the edges over the filling and close them tightly. Press the paratha again to form a smooth disk.
Heat a griddle or pan over medium heat. Cook each paratha for 2-3 minutes get more info on each side until it becomes golden brown and slightly puffed up. Enjoy your fluffy and flavorful aloo ka parathas hot with pickles and chutney for a truly satisfying meal!

Crafting Delicious Aloo Ka Paratha: Expert Advice
Making aloo ka paratha is an absolute delight. It's all about getting the perfect texture for both the dough and the stuffing. Start by making a pliable dough with warm water, then let it relax for at least an hour. While that's happening, prepare the delicious filling by pureeing the potatoes and adding in your favorite spices like coriander, ginger, garlic.
Once the dough is ready, roll it out into thin rounds and then stuff them with the hot potato mixture. Bring together the edges carefully to prevent any leaking during cooking.
Now, it's time to cook! Heat some oil in a pan and gently cook your parathas until they are golden brown and tender. Serve them hot with pickle for a truly satisfying meal.
